Bài giảng kỹ thuật vi xử lý thiết kế hệ thống vi xử lý

21 297 0
Bài giảng kỹ thuật vi xử lý   thiết kế hệ thống vi xử lý

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

Thông tin tài liệu

1 1 Electrical Engineering KHOA ĐIỆN BỘ MÔN TỰ ĐỘNG HÓA THIẾT KẾ HỆ THỐNG VI XỬ LÝ Dr. Nguyễn Hồng Quang Electrical Engineering 2 Đề cương môn học • Địa chỉ liên hệ •Nội dung môn học •Tài liệu tham khảo •Bài tập dài và đề thi •Những yêu cầu từ sinh viên 2 Electrical Engineering 3 Địa chỉ •Khoa Tự động hoá, C9-106, Tel 8692306 •Thầy giáo – Nguyễn Hồng Quang, quangnh@mail.hut.edu.vn – Võ Công Thành, thanhvd- auto@mail.hut.edu.vn Electrical Engineering 4 Mục đích môn học • Trang bị kiến thức cơ sở về: –Kỹ thuật số – Nguyễn lý làm việc hệ thống vi xử lý – Nghiên cứu tính năng vi điều khiển 8051 • Trang bi kỹ năng làm việc với hệ Vi xử lý –Phương pháp thiết kế phần cứng –Phương pháp thiết kế phần mềm 3 Electrical Engineering 5 Kết quả môn học • Phân biệt được các phần tử cơ bản dùng trong hệ thống điều khiển số •Xây dựng mô hình điều khiển số sử dụng hệ thống Vi xử lýkhác nhau Electrical Engineering 6 Tài liệu tham khảo • Điều khiển logic, Nguyễn Trọng Thuần •Họ Vi điều khiển 8051, Tống Văn On • Đo lường và điều khiển bằng máy tính, Ngô Diên Tập •Kỹ thuật vi xử lý, Văn Thể Minh • Internet – code project 4 Electrical Engineering 7 Yêu cầu •Bài giảng – Đến nghe đủ các buổi giảng –Cố gắng hỏi các câu hỏi trong thời gian cho phép • Thí nghiệm –Làm đầy đủ các thí nghiệm, có viết báo cáo Electrical Engineering 8 Thời gian biểu TuÇn 1 Giíi thiÖu hÖ thèng sè TuÇn 2 Các mạch số cơ bản, flip-flop, mạch nhớ TuÇn 3 Giới thiệu hệ Vi xử lý, vi điều khiển, cầu trúc phần cứng TuÇn 4 Cấu trúc phần cứng và nguyên lý hoạt động của vi điều khiển 8051 TuÇn 5 GiớI thiệu về phần mềm Assembler 8051, chưong trình dịch, phần 1 TuÇn 6 GiớI thiệu về phần mềm Assembler 8051, chưong trình dịch, phần 2 TuÇn 7 Bộ dịnh thời và nguyên lý hoạt động TuÇn 8 Ngắt và cách xử lý tín hiệu ngắt TuÇn 9 HÖ thèng truyÒn tin, A/D, D/A, TuÇn 10 Thí nghiệm ghép nối thiết bị ngoại vi, phương pháp xử lý TuÇn 11 Thí nghiệm điểu khiển động cơ bước, động cơ một chiều TuÇn 12 GiảI đáp thắc mắc, đề thi 5 Electrical Engineering 9 Nguyờn lý chung h thng c in t Cơ cấu chấp hành Cảm biến (sensor) Hệ thống ra quyết định Đối tợng thực Electrical Engineering 10 nh ngha H thng iu khin thi gian thc (real time system) l h thng phi ỏp ng yờu cu iu khin trong khong thi gian xỏc nh. Sai sút trong vic ỏp ng thi gian ny s dn ti hu qu khỏc nhau hoc lm h hng ton b h thng 6 Electrical Engineering 11 Ví dụ Electrical Engineering 12 Hệ thống lái máy bay tự hành •Yêu cầu máy bay lái theo quỹ đạo định trước •Hệ điều khiển cánh lái, cánh nâng, động cơ • Xác định vị trí tương đối so với các chuẩn mặt đất và độ cao của máy bay 7 Electrical Engineering 13 Phản ứng hệ thống • Lý thuyết hệ thống • Lý thuyết điều khiển Electrical Engineering 14 Mô phỏng hệ thống HÖ thèng Hệ thống §Çu vµo §Çu ra Ph−¬ng tr×nh vi ph©n B¶ng t×m kiÕm HÖ logic 8 Electrical Engineering 15 M« pháng hÖ thèng 2 Desired Velocity Motor Sensor PID Actual Velocity Measured Velocity Load + ++ - Voltages ? Electrical Engineering 16 M« pháng hÖ thèng 3 + ++ - 1dy yx dx T + = u () dm uKx x=− d x y m x a y n y mb x Ay B = + 9 Electrical Engineering 17 Khối sử lý lệnh •Khối tín hiệu tương tự •Khối PLC •Sử dụng máy tính điều khiển Electrical Engineering 18 Tín hiệu tương tự 10 Electrical Engineering 19 Programmable logic controller (PLC) •Thực hiện các phép toán lôgic –Nếu A và B thì C • Các mạch trễ, tạo xung vuông (PMW) •Sơ đồ hình thang (ladder diagram) •Thực hiện xử lý song song Electrical Engineering 20 1540 Introduction To Mechatronics 20Hugh Durrant-Whyte Digital Computer Digital Control Law D/A A/D Amplifier Resolver [...]... (sensor) • Hệ thống chuyển đổi vật lý • Gia công tín hiệu (signal conditioning) • Chuyển đổi số tín hiệu Electrical Engineering 22 11 Chuyển đổi vật lý • • • • Chuyển đổi cơ khí Chuyển đổi quang Chuyển đổi từ Chuyển đổi nhiệt 23 Electrical Engineering Cơ cấu chấp hành • • • • • Động cơ 1 chiều DC servo Xoay chiều servo Step motor Piezo Thuỷ lực, thuỷ khí Electrical Engineering 24 12 Hệ thống truyền... Động cơ 1 chiều DC servo Xoay chiều servo Step motor Piezo Thuỷ lực, thuỷ khí Electrical Engineering 24 12 Hệ thống truyền tin • Nằm trong hệ thống điều khiển phân tán (DCS) • Liên lạc giữa các cấp – Máy điều hành tới máy điều khiển – Máy điều khiển tới hệ vi xử lý • Chuẩn truyền thông, CAN, RS232/485, FieldBus, ProfiBus Electrical Engineering 25 Phân biệt tín hiệu tương tự và số • Tín hiệu tương tự... 4* 0.1 + 7*0.01 • 2* 10^1 + 8* 10^0 + 4*10^(-1) + 7*10^(-2) 33 Electrical Engineering Hệ cơ số • Hệ thập phân – {0, 1, ., 9} - 10 • Hệ nhị phân - {0, 1}- 2 • Hệ cơ số hex {0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15} {0, 1, 2, 3, 4, 5, 6, 7, 8, 9, A, B, C, D, E, F} Electrical Engineering 34 17 Chuyển đổi từ hệ cơ số 2 - 16 • 1 2^3 8 10 0 2^2 1 2^1 2 0 2^0 35 Electrical Engineering HÖ c¬ sè 2... 1001 9 9 1010 A 10 1011 B 11 1100 C 12 1101 D 13 1110 E 14 1111 F 15 Electrical Engineering 36 18 Hệ thống 16 bít thường gặp • Cho số 16 bit: 1AB6 • Hệ cơ số 10: – 1* 16^3 + A* 16^2 + B* 16^1 + 6 * 16^0 • Hệ cơ số 2, mã BCD 1 A B 0001 1010 1011 6 0110 Electrical Engineering 37 Chuyển đổi từ số thập phân sang hệ số bất kỳ • Cho số X (nguyên dương), và cơ số B – X/B = Z1 dư r[1] – Z1/B = Z2 dư r[2] – Z1 . về: Kỹ thuật số – Nguyễn lý làm vi c hệ thống vi xử lý – Nghiên cứu tính năng vi điều khiển 8051 • Trang bi kỹ năng làm vi c với hệ Vi xử lý –Phương pháp thiết kế phần cứng –Phương pháp thiết kế. ĐIỆN BỘ MÔN TỰ ĐỘNG HÓA THIẾT KẾ HỆ THỐNG VI XỬ LÝ Dr. Nguyễn Hồng Quang Electrical Engineering 2 Đề cương môn học • Địa chỉ liên hệ •Nội dung môn học •Tài liệu tham khảo Bài tập dài và đề thi •Những. 0.1 + 7*0.01 • 2* 10^1 + 8* 10^0 + 4*10^ (-1 ) + 7*10^ (-2 ) Electrical Engineering 34 Hệ cơ số Hệ thập phân – {0, 1, , 9} - 10 Hệ nhị phân - {0, 1 }- 2 Hệ cơ số hex {0, 1, 2, 3, 4, 5, 6, 7, 8,

Ngày đăng: 10/11/2014, 23:38

Từ khóa liên quan

Tài liệu cùng người dùng

Tài liệu liên quan